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,536,295, issued on Jan. 27.
"System and method for analyzing and testing privacy of mobile applications" was invented by Rahul Prasad (Gurugram, India) and Ankit Prasad (Gurugram, India).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A method for testing and analyzing privacy of a mobile application is disclosed.
